零基础教程:OpenClaw阿里云上+VMware虚拟机+Windows本地部署,安全高效打造AI Agent 助理

简介: OpenClaw作为2026年主流开源AI智能体框架,凭借“跨端指令执行+自动化任务处理”的核心能力,实现了手机端下达指令、设备端自动完成任务的高效体验。但作为具备文件读写、命令执行、网络访问权限的智能工具,直接部署在主力设备存在数据安全风险——误删文件、访问敏感数据等问题可能造成不可逆损失。

OpenClaw作为2026年主流开源AI智能体框架,凭借“跨端指令执行+自动化任务处理”的核心能力,实现了手机端下达指令、设备端自动完成任务的高效体验。但作为具备文件读写、命令执行、网络访问权限的智能工具,直接部署在主力设备存在数据安全风险——误删文件、访问敏感数据等问题可能造成不可逆损失。
openClaw3.png

因此,通过VMware虚拟机隔离部署成为兼顾安全性与实用性的最优解,同时结合阿里云稳定运行与Windows本地低延迟的优势,可满足不同场景需求。本文整合2026年三大部署方案:VMware Ubuntu虚拟机部署(安全优先)、阿里云部署(长期运行)、Windows本地部署(快速体验),包含可直接复制的代码命令、详细配置步骤与实战测试,帮助用户零门槛落地OpenClaw。阿里云上OpenClaw一键极速部署最简单,步骤详情 访问阿里云OpenClaw一键部署专题页面 了解。
OpenClaw1.png
OpenClaw02.png

一、核心部署方案对比与选型逻辑

(一)三大方案核心差异

部署方案 核心优势 数据安全性 适用场景 硬件要求 核心价值
VMware虚拟机(Ubuntu) 环境隔离、数据互不干扰、支持共享文件夹同步 高(与宿主机物理隔离) 日常办公、复杂任务测试、敏感数据处理 宿主机≥16GB内存、4核CPU 安全无风险,可放心让AI执行各类操作
阿里云部署 7×24小时运行、公网访问、多设备同步 中(服务器隔离存储) 团队协作、长期自动化任务、跨端访问 阿里云轻量应用服务器(2核2GB起) 稳定可靠,无需依赖本地设备
Windows本地部署 零成本、低延迟、操作便捷 中(数据本地存储,需手动限制权限) 临时任务、快速测试、个人轻量使用 Windows 10/11(64位)、8GB内存 快速上手,适合新手初次体验

(二)通用前置准备

  1. 工具准备:VMware部署需VMware Workstation Pro 25H2、Ubuntu 24.04.3 LTS镜像;阿里云部署需SSH工具(XShell/FinalShell);Windows本地部署需PowerShell(管理员模式)、Git;
  2. 环境要求:Node.js 22.x及以上版本(三大方案通用);
  3. 凭证准备:AI模型API Key(如智谱GLM4.7、Kimi K2.5、Qwen等);阿里云账号(仅阿里云部署需要);
  4. 通讯工具:Discord、飞书、Telegram等(用于远程下达指令)。

二、方案一:VMware Ubuntu虚拟机部署(安全优先,推荐首选)

(一)虚拟机与系统安装

步骤1:VMware Workstation安装

  1. 访问VMware官网下载页面(https://www.broadcom.com/products/software/虚拟化/vmware-workstation-pro),选择“VMware Workstation Pro 25H2 for Windows”下载;
  2. 双击安装包,按默认引导完成安装(无需额外配置,一路点击“Next”即可)。

步骤2:Ubuntu 24.04.3 LTS镜像下载与虚拟机创建

  1. 下载Ubuntu镜像:访问Ubuntu官网(https://ubuntu.com/download/desktop),下载Ubuntu 24.04.3 LTS Desktop版本(LTS为长期支持版,稳定性更强,官方维护5年);
  2. 创建虚拟机:
    • 打开VMware,点击“Create a New Virtual Machine”,选择“Typical (recommended)”;
    • 选择“Installer disc image file (iso)”,浏览并选中下载的Ubuntu镜像文件,VMware会自动识别系统版本;
    • 设置虚拟机名称(如“Ubuntu-OpenClaw”)、存储路径(建议选择非系统盘,预留≥60GB空间);
    • 磁盘大小设置为60GB,选择“Store virtual disk as a single file”(性能更优);
    • 点击“Customize Hardware”调整硬件配置:内存8GB(最低4GB)、CPU 4核(最低2核),点击“Finish”启动安装;
  3. Ubuntu系统安装:
    • 启动虚拟机后,按提示选择语言(推荐英文,避免中文路径冲突);
    • 设置用户名、密码(记住密码,后续登录需要);
    • 系统自动完成安装,重启后进入Ubuntu桌面环境。

步骤3:共享文件夹配置(宿主机与虚拟机同步)

  1. 关闭虚拟机,点击“VM → Settings → Options → Shared Folders”;
  2. 选择“Always enabled”,点击“Add”添加宿主机共享文件夹(如“D:\OpenClaw-Share”);
  3. 启动虚拟机,安装VMware Tools(自动挂载共享文件夹):
    sudo apt install open-vm-tools-desktop -y
    sudo mkdir -p /mnt/hgfs/OpenClaw-Share
    sudo vmhgfs-fuse .host:/ /mnt/hgfs -o allow_other
    
  4. 验证共享文件夹:访问/mnt/hgfs/OpenClaw-Share,能看到宿主机文件即为配置成功。

(二)OpenClaw安装与配置

步骤1:基础环境安装

  1. 打开Ubuntu终端,依次执行以下命令安装Node.js、Git、pnpm:
    # 安装Node.js 22.x
    sudo snap install node --classic --channel=22
    # 安装Git
    sudo apt install git -y
    # 安装pnpm和OpenClaw
    sudo npm install -g pnpm openclaw@latest
    # 验证安装
    node --version  # 输出v22.x.x即为成功
    openclaw --version  # 输出2026.x.x即为成功
    

步骤2:OpenClaw初始化配置

  1. 执行初始化命令,按交互提示完成配置:
    openclaw onboard --install-daemon
    
  2. 关键配置步骤:
    • 安全提醒:输入“yes”确认(OpenClaw具备高权限,虚拟机环境可放心使用);
    • 配置模式:选择“QuickStart”(快速配置,后续可通过命令调整);
    • 模型选择:根据需求选择AI模型(如“Z.AI (GLM 4.7)”“Moonshot AI (Kimi K2.5)”),输入对应的API Key;
    • 通讯渠道:选择常用通讯工具(如Discord、飞书),以Discord为例:
      • 访问Discord Developer Portal创建应用,添加Bot并复制Token;
      • 在终端粘贴Discord Bot Token,选择“Allowlist”限制指定频道访问(输入服务器ID/频道ID);
    • 技能配置:输入“yes”安装常用技能,选择“pnpm”作为node管理器;
    • 启动方式:选择“Hatch in Web UI”(网页端管理,操作更直观)。

步骤3:启动OpenClaw并验证

  1. 启动OpenClaw服务:
    openclaw gateway start
    
  2. 网页端访问:在Ubuntu浏览器打开http://127.0.0.1:18789,进入OpenClaw Dashboard,发送“你好”测试,收到回复即配置成功;
  3. 远程测试:在Discord向Bot发送指令(如“列出当前目录文件”),验证跨端指令执行功能。

(三)实战测试:复杂任务执行

测试1:金价分析报告生成

在Web UI发送指令:

使用gemini skill帮我搜索今天的国际局势大事,查询中国金价最新行情(上涨或下跌),生成一份图文并茂的金价分析报告,包含短期、中期、长期趋势预测,保存为HTML格式到共享文件夹/mnt/hgfs/OpenClaw-Share

OpenClaw会自动完成网络搜索、数据整理、报告生成,最终在宿主机共享文件夹中找到完整的分析报告,包含国际局势对金价的影响、技术支撑位/阻力位、操作建议等内容。

测试2:AI Agent论文调研与解读

在Discord发送指令:

搜索10篇2024-2025年AI Agent领域最具影响力的论文,保存到共享文件夹/paper目录,对每篇论文进行主题分析和核心贡献解读,生成一份可视化分析报告(HTML格式)

执行完成后,可在共享文件夹中查看论文原文与分析报告,报告包含核心技术趋势、应用领域分布、论文深度解读等模块,助力快速掌握领域前沿。

三、方案二:2026年阿里云部署(稳定运行,团队首选)

阿里云用户零基础部署OpenClaw步骤喂饭级步骤流程

第一步:访问阿里云OpenClaw一键部署专题页面,找到并点击【一键购买并部署】。
阿里云OpenClaw一键部署专题页面:https://www.aliyun.com/activity/ecs/clawdbot
OpenClaw1.png
OpenClaw02.png
OpenClaw2.png
第二步:选购阿里云轻量应用服务器,配置参考如下:

  • 镜像:OpenClaw(Moltbot)镜像(已经购买服务器的用户可以重置系统重新选择镜像)
  • 实例:内存必须2GiB及以上。
  • 地域:默认美国(弗吉尼亚),目前中国内地域(除香港)的轻量应用服务器,联网搜索功能受限。
  • 时长:根据自己的需求及预算选择。
    轻量应用服务器OpenClaw镜像.png
    bailian1.png
    bailian2.png
    第三步:访问阿里云百炼大模型控制台,找到密钥管理,单击创建API-Key。
    阿里云百炼密钥管理图.png
    前往轻量应用服务器控制台,找到安装好OpenClaw的实例,进入「应用详情」放行18789端口、配置百炼API-Key、执行命令,生成访问OpenClaw的Token。
    阿里云百炼密钥管理图2.png
  • 端口放通:需要放通对应端口的防火墙,单击一键放通即可。
  • 配置百炼API-Key,单击一键配置,输入百炼的API-Key。单击执行命令,写入API-Key。
  • 配置OpenClaw:单击执行命令,生成访问OpenClaw的Token。
  • 访问控制页面:单击打开网站页面可进入OpenClaw对话页面。

步骤1:阿里云服务器购买与配置

  1. 登录阿里云控制台,进入“轻量应用服务器”模块,点击“创建实例”;
  2. 核心参数配置:
    • 地域:选择中国香港(免备案,公网访问稳定);
    • 实例规格:2核2GB内存、40GB ESSD存储(基础需求足够,团队使用推荐4核8GB);
    • 系统镜像:选择Alibaba Cloud Linux 3.2(兼容性最佳,支持Docker与Node.js);
    • 购买时长:按实际需求选择,年付性价比更高;
  3. 支付完成后,记录服务器公网IP(如120.xxx.xxx.xxx),在防火墙放行端口:18789(OpenClaw)、22(SSH)、443(模型调用)。

步骤2:OpenClaw安装与配置

  1. 用SSH工具连接服务器:
    ssh root@120.xxx.xxx.xxx
    
  2. 安装基础依赖:
    # 更新系统依赖
    apt update && apt upgrade -y
    # 安装Node.js 22.x
    curl -fsSL https://deb.nodesource.com/setup_22.x | bash -
    apt install -y nodejs git
    # 安装OpenClaw
    npm install -g openclaw@latest --registry=https://registry.npmmirror.com
    
  3. 初始化配置(与虚拟机部署一致):
    openclaw onboard --install-daemon
    
  4. 按提示选择模型、配置通讯渠道(如飞书),完成后启动服务:
    openclaw gateway start
    # 设置开机自启
    systemctl enable openclaw
    # 验证状态
    openclaw status
    
  5. 远程访问:在本地浏览器打开http://服务器公网IP:18789,输入配置时生成的Token,即可远程管理OpenClaw。

四、方案三:2026年Windows本地部署(快速体验,零成本)

步骤1:基础环境配置

  1. 安装Node.js:访问Node.js官网(https://nodejs.org/zh-cn/download/current/),下载Node.js 22.x版本,安装时勾选“Add to PATH”;
  2. 解锁PowerShell执行权限:
    # 以管理员身份运行PowerShell
    Set-ExecutionPolicy RemoteSigned -Scope CurrentUser
    # 出现提示后输入Y回车
    
  3. 安装Git:访问Git官网(https://git-scm.com/download/win),下载并默认安装。

步骤2:OpenClaw安装与初始化

  1. 执行安装命令:
    npm install -g openclaw@latest --registry=https://registry.npmmirror.com
    # 验证安装
    openclaw --version
    
  2. 初始化配置:
    openclaw init
    
  3. 按提示设置工作目录(如D:\OpenClaw-Workspace)、输入模型API Key、选择通讯渠道,完成后启动服务:
    openclaw gateway start
    
  4. 本地访问:打开浏览器访问http://127.0.0.1:18789,即可使用OpenClaw。

步骤3:安全权限配置(关键步骤)

为避免OpenClaw访问敏感目录,手动限制文件访问权限:

# 编辑配置文件
notepad %USERPROFILE%\.openclaw\openclaw.json

添加安全配置项:

"security": {
   
  "fileAccess": {
   
    "allowedPaths": ["D:\\OpenClaw-Workspace", "D:\\文档\\OpenClaw"],
    "blockedPaths": ["C:\\Windows", "C:\\Program Files", "D:\\私人数据"]
  }
}

重启服务生效:

openclaw gateway restart

五、通用进阶配置:技能扩展与跨端协作

(一)必备技能安装

OpenClaw的核心能力通过Skill扩展,推荐安装以下实用技能:

# 安装网络搜索技能(支持多引擎搜索)
npx clawhub@latest install multi-search-engine
# 安装文档处理技能(支持Word/Excel/Markdown读写)
npx clawhub@latest install doc-processor
# 安装网页内容提取技能
npx clawhub@latest install web-extractor
# 安装Gemini技能(增强搜索与分析能力)
npx clawhub@latest install gemini
# 查看已安装技能
openclaw skills list

(二)跨端通讯配置(以Discord为例)

  1. 访问Discord Developer Portal(https://discord.com/developers/applications),创建新应用;
  2. 进入“Bot”模块,点击“Add Bot”,生成并复制Bot Token;
  3. 在“OAuth2 → URL Generator”中,勾选“bot”权限,生成邀请链接并邀请Bot进入你的服务器;
  4. 在OpenClaw配置中粘贴Bot Token,选择“Allowlist”并输入服务器/频道ID,完成绑定;
  5. 测试跨端指令:在Discord向Bot发送“帮我写一段Python数据可视化代码”,验证响应效果。

(三)自动化任务配置

设置定时任务,让OpenClaw自动完成重复工作:

# 每天9:00生成行业资讯汇总,保存到共享文件夹
openclaw schedule add --cron "0 9 * * *" --command "搜索今日AI行业热点资讯,整理成Markdown格式,保存到/mnt/hgfs/OpenClaw-Share/每日资讯.md"
# 查看定时任务
openclaw schedule list
# 启动定时任务
openclaw schedule start

六、常见问题排查(三大方案通用)

(一)安装类问题

  1. Node.js版本过低报错:
    • 解决方案:卸载旧版本Node.js,重新安装22.x及以上版本,安装后关闭终端重新打开;
  2. OpenClaw启动提示“端口占用”:
    • 解决方案:Windows执行netstat -ano | findstr :18789,找到占用进程PID并结束(taskkill /PID 1234 /F);Linux/Ubuntu执行lsof -i:18789,结束占用进程(kill -9 1234);
  3. 虚拟机共享文件夹无法访问:
    • 解决方案:重新安装VMware Tools(sudo apt reinstall open-vm-tools-desktop),重启虚拟机后重新挂载(sudo vmhgfs-fuse .host:/ /mnt/hgfs -o allow_other)。

(二)功能类问题

  1. 模型调用失败,提示“API Key无效”:
    • 解决方案:检查API Key是否正确(无空格、特殊字符),确认模型提供商与配置一致,验证API Key是否在有效期内;
  2. 跨端通讯无响应:
    • 解决方案:检查通讯工具Token配置正确,防火墙放行对应端口,重启OpenClaw网关(openclaw gateway restart);
  3. 技能安装失败:
    • 解决方案:更新clawhub(npm update -g clawhub),检查网络连接,重新执行安装命令。

(三)性能类问题

  1. OpenClaw响应延迟:
    • 解决方案:关闭后台冗余进程,降低并发任务数(openclaw config set agents.defaults.maxConcurrent 2),选择轻量版模型;
  2. 虚拟机运行卡顿:
    • 解决方案:增加虚拟机内存/CPU分配(至少8GB内存、4核CPU),关闭宿主机后台占用资源的程序。

七、总结:按需选择,安全高效落地OpenClaw

2026年OpenClaw的部署已实现多样化适配,用户可根据核心需求灵活选择方案:追求安全无风险,优先选择VMware虚拟机部署,隔离环境让AI可放心执行各类复杂任务;需要长期稳定运行或团队协作,阿里云部署是最优解;新手初次体验或临时使用,Windows本地部署零成本快速上手。

通过本文的详细步骤,无论是技术新手还是有一定经验的用户,都能在30分钟内完成部署与配置。OpenClaw的核心价值在于“自动化执行+跨端协作”,搭配技能扩展与定时任务,可广泛应用于办公自动化、论文调研、数据分析、代码开发等场景,真正实现“手机下达指令,AI完成全部工作”的高效体验。

相关文章
|
2月前
|
Linux 虚拟化 iOS开发
VMware Workstation Pro 25H2u1 发布 - 免费桌面虚拟化软件
VMware Workstation Pro 25H2u1 for Windows & Linux - 领先的免费桌面虚拟化软件
2376 0
VMware Workstation Pro 25H2u1 发布 - 免费桌面虚拟化软件
|
28天前
|
JavaScript Linux API
OpenClaw(Clawdbot)避坑指南实测:本地(Win11/Mac/Linux)搭建 VS 阿里云轻量服务器部署
OpenClaw(前身为Clawdbot、Moltbot)作为2026年最火爆的开源AI代理工具,GitHub星标已飙升至250K,凭借“自然语言驱动自动化”的核心能力,可操控浏览器、读写本地文件、生成代码、对接办公软件,成为普通人解放双手的“AI全能助手”。但伴随热度而来的是部署门槛的困扰——无数新手反馈,跟着旧教程操作要么装不上,要么装上就崩,甚至因API配置错误、权限问题导致无法正常使用,尤其Windows本地安装与阿里云部署的差异的让很多人陷入选择困境。
2290 1

热门文章

最新文章